Man dies in shooting on Fagan Street in Chattanooga

photo A police car and crime-scene tape block access to the site of a fatal shooting on Fagan Street in Chattanooga on Saturday.

A black male in his mid-20s died on the way to a local hospital as a result of gunshot wounds suffered around 3 p.m. Saturday at 4100 Fagan St., Chattanooga police said.

Police found Charles Jones, 23, with gunshot wounds to the wrist and lower abdomen.

According to police spokesman Sgt. Wayne Jefferson, witnesses reported hearing an altercation followed by gunshots at the corner of Fagan and East 41st streets. When police arrived, they found a single victim with gunshot wounds to his abdomen and wrist.

Police are looking for three to five males who left on foot immediately after the shooting. The only description given is that one is a stocky black male.

Multiple bullet casings were found at the scene, but at this time police are unsure whether the casings came from multiple guns. It is also unknown if the shooting was gang-related.

Further information will be released as it becomes available, Jefferson said.
